Ошибка ECONNRESET при доступе к приложению Ruby, которое выполняется в Webrick - PullRequest
0 голосов
/ 24 апреля 2019

Я пытаюсь установить Redmine (bugtracker, который работает на ruby). Я использую webrick, все нормально запускается, но когда я получаю доступ к http://IP:3000/,, он выдает следующую ошибку в журналах сервера, и страница не загружается в браузере.

ERROR Errno::ECONNRESET: Connection reset by peer @ io_fillbuf - fd:11
    /root/.rbenv/versions/2.5.1/lib/ruby/2.5.0/webrick/httpserver.rb:82:in `eof?'
    /root/.rbenv/versions/2.5.1/lib/ruby/2.5.0/webrick/httpserver.rb:82:in `run'
    /root/.rbenv/versions/2.5.1/lib/ruby/2.5.0/webrick/server.rb:307:in `block in start_thread'

Я немного застрял здесь, любая помощь будет принята с благодарностью.

Заранее спасибо.

1 Ответ

0 голосов
/ 26 апреля 2019

В конце концов, это произошло из-за того, что порт 3000 был заблокирован сетью, частью которой был сервер.Как только блок порта был удален, он начал работать.Спасибо @ mike-k за советы.

...